Early models of media effects, such as the (1920s-40s), presumed audiences were passive recipients injected with messages. This gave way to uses and gratifications theory (Katz, 1959), which posited that audiences actively select media to satisfy specific needs (e.g., escapism, social learning, identity formation). However, the digital ecosystem requires a synthesis: cultivation theory (Gerbner, 1969) remains highly relevant. Gerbner argued that heavy television viewing "cultivates" perceptions of reality consistent with televised portrayals. For example, viewers who watch extensive crime dramas significantly overestimate the actual crime rate in their neighborhoods. Joymii.20.07.11.Luna.Silver.Daydream.XXX.1080p....

Generative AI tools are streamlining pre-production, visual effects, script editing, and music composition. While these tools drastically lower production costs and enable independent creators, they also raise complex ethical questions regarding copyright, intellectual property, and human labor displacement.

The digital revolution dismantled this structure. The rise of high-speed internet, smartphones, and streaming infrastructure shifted the paradigm from mass broadcasting to hyper-personalization. Media consumption is now fragmented. Algorithms analyze user behavior, watch time, and engagement patterns to curate bespoke feeds. Instead of a shared cultural moment, modern entertainment content offers millions of individualized subcultures, changing how society builds collective memories.
